Who levies sales tax across Texas City's ZIP codes

Each government below levies its own share, but not all of them reach every address: the ZIP codes covering Texas City reach into more than one city, and an address pays only the shares whose boundary it falls inside.

Tax rate components in Texas City, TX, with the source of each
Jurisdiction Type Rate Applies to Effective Source
Texas state 6.25% all 6 ZIP codes Jul 1, 2026 Current local sales/use tax rates
Texas City city 2% all 6 ZIP codes Jul 1, 2026 Current local sales/use tax rates
La Marque city 2% 2 of 6 ZIP codes Jul 1, 2026 Current local sales/use tax rates
League City city 2% 2 of 6 ZIP codes Jul 1, 2026 Current local sales/use tax rates
Dickinson city 1.5% 1 of 6 ZIP codes Jul 1, 2026 Current local sales/use tax rates
Hitchcock city 2% 1 of 6 ZIP codes Jul 1, 2026 Current local sales/use tax rates
Kemah city 2% 1 of 6 ZIP codes Jul 1, 2026 Current local sales/use tax rates
Santa Fe city 2% 1 of 6 ZIP codes Jul 1, 2026 Current local sales/use tax rates

No total is shown because more than one city is listed. An address falls inside only one of each, so these shares are alternatives rather than a stack, and adding them all up would give a figure nobody pays.

What can change the tax you pay in Texas City, TX

  • ZIP codes shared with a neighbour. 5 of Texas City's 6 ZIP codes are also reached by La Marque, League City, Dickinson and Hitchcock and 2 other places, so an address in one of them can owe a neighbour's rate instead of Texas City's.
  • What you are buying. Categories are not taxed alike. The calculator switches between general merchandise, prepared food and lodging, which are the categories we hold rates for here.

How sales tax is collected

The seller generally collects the tax from the buyer at the point of sale and passes it to the authorities that levied it.
